The content of the invention
The purpose of this utility model is to solve the deficiency of above-mentioned technology, there is provided a kind of compact-sized, portable
Linking up station, the linking up station can adapt to a variety of environment needs, can span receive and send messages, can be interconnected with CDMA public networks
Intercommunication, can realize that emergency rescue scene or field construction scene and the synchronization monitoring at commanding in the rear center are dispatched.

The communication module is 7 band communication modules, and the communication module includes 4 transmitting-receiving frequency ranges and 5 transmission frequency ranges,
4 transmitting-receiving frequency ranges of the communication module are respectively 29.6 million, 50,000,000,150,000,000 and 450,000,000,5 transmissions of the communication module
Frequency range is respectively 110,000,000,350,000,000,410,000,000,470,000,000 and 800,000,000.
Described 29.6 million band limits is 28-29.7Mhz, and described 50,000,000 band limits is 50-54Mhz, described 150
Million band limits is 144-173Mhz, and described 450,000,000 band limits is 430-470Mhz, described 110,000,000 band limits
For 108-143Mhz, described 350,000,000 band limits is 320-429Mhz, and described 410,000,000 band limits is 400-429Mhz,
Described 470,000,000 band limits is 470-480Mhz, and described 800,000,000 band limits is 700-985Mhz.
As shown in Fig. 2, the 29.6 million of the communication module or 50,000,000 can with where 150,000,000,450,000,000 and public network module
CDMA public networks carry out the reception or transmission of bi-directional relaying signal, the communication module 150,000,000 can with 29.6 million, 50,000,000,
The reception or transmission of bi-directional relaying signal are carried out between 450000000 and public network module, the 450000000 of the communication module can be with
Carry out the reception or transmission of bi-directional relaying signal between 29.6 million, 50,000,000,150,000,000 and public network module, described 150,000,000,450,000,000 and
Public network module can receive 110,000,000,350,000,000,410,000,000, the 470000000 and 800,000,000 one-way junction signals sent of communication module, institute
Signal cannot be relayed between communication module 29.6 million and 50,000,000 by stating, and 110,000,000,350,000,000,410,000,000, the 470000000 of the communication module
And signal cannot be mutually relayed between 800,000,000.

The signal of two frequency ranges in left and right can be shown on the communication module control panel of the linking up station, passes through control panel
Upper button or knob are turned on and off the duplexing relay state of linking up station, and one of frequency range can believe the relaying received
Breath is transmitted to another frequency range;If closing the relay function (No. 44 menus) of linking up station, which can also be used as one
Common high-power double section radio station use;Close in the state of relay function, left and right two is set with communication module control panel
Frequency range, the signal of the frequency range, can be transmitted to CDMA public networks, CDMA public networks by the either side signal of the left and right frequency range of setting
The signal of CDMA public networks can be transmitted to any one frequency range set on communication module control panel.
